Question
which structure provides a boundary between the cell and its environment in all three cell types?
capsule
cell wall
nuclear membrane
cell membrane
Brief Explanations
- The cell membrane (plasma membrane) is a fundamental structure in all cell types (prokaryotic, plant, and animal cells).
- It acts as a selective barrier, separating the cell's internal environment from the external environment.
- The capsule is mainly found in some prokaryotes (like bacteria) and is not present in all cell types.
- The cell wall is not present in animal cells.
- The nuclear membrane is only present in eukaryotic cells (surrounding the nucleus) and not in prokaryotic cells.
